About the role
You will: Lead Branch activities in technical and science policy analyses to support regulatory and non-regulatory programs relating to the review and risk management of new chemicals and interpreting the impact of changes in regulation. Exercise supervisory personnel management responsibilities to foster an environment that empowers employees to participate in and contribute to mission success. Lead team-based research across diverse scientific fields to advance organizational objectives and develop new framework or assessment paradigm. Serve as a consultant on workgroups, panels or committees to establish and maintain partnerships. You will spend less than 25% of your work time on contracts, grants/cooperative agreements, and/or interagency agreements.
